Wood Siding Painting in Fort Collins, CO
Wood siding painting services involve applying fresh coats of paint or stain to exterior wood surfaces, enhancing their appearance and providing protection against weathering. This type of project typically covers residential properties with wood siding, including clapboard, shingles, or other wood paneling. Homeowners often request this service to improve curb appeal, maintain the integrity of their siding, or update the color scheme of their home’s exterior. Before requesting wood siding painting, property owners should consider the current condition of the wood, including any signs of rot, peeling paint, or damage that may need repair prior to painting.
Understanding the scope of the project is important for property owners, including the extent of the siding to be painted and the type of paint or stain preferred. Proper surface preparation, such as cleaning, sanding, and priming, is essential for achieving a durable finish. Homeowners may also want to inquire about the recommended maintenance schedule to preserve the new paintwork. Clear communication about project expectations and any existing issues with the siding can help ensure a smooth process and a long-lasting result.

Wood Siding Painting Questions
What types of wood siding can be painted? Most types of wood siding, including cedar, pine, and redwood, can be painted to enhance appearance and durability.
Is special preparation needed before painting wood siding? Yes, cleaning, sanding, and priming are typically recommended to ensure proper adhesion and a smooth finish.
How often should wood siding be repainted? Repainting every 5 to 10 years helps maintain the siding’s appearance and protects against weather damage.
What colors are suitable for wood siding? Neutral and earthy tones are common choices, but color options can vary based on personal preference and property style.
